EXPERIMENTAL STUDY ON THE NEW COMPOSITE BEAM-COLUMN FRAME EXTERIOR JOINTS

End anchors shear connectors etc, which are different from normal anchorage connection of constructional measures, are adopted in the new composite beam-column frame exterior joints. These constructional measures make the structural members effectively connected to a unity, ensure the whole performance of the structure. In this paper, on the basis of equivalent strength design with the integral cast-in-place concrete structure, the constructional measures in anti-seismic of each joints in the new assembled monolithic concrete construction was introduced; basis on contrast experiments between two beam-column frame exterior joints,some aspects on the performance of the new assembled monolithic concrete construction are analysised, such as effects of the monolithic connection cnstructional measures of the nodes the treatment of weak parts.
